    Short company description

    Schlumberger engineers, designs, and manufactures flow and pressure control technologies for customers working in the oil and gas industry worldwide.
    A global organization provides support and delivers services using these leading technologies.

    Requirements



    Mechanical/Electrical degree or higher qualification preferred. Qualifications can be offset by acquired experience and attained skill sets.
    • Previous organisational experience in a similar role desirable.
    • Ability to work to deadlines.
    • Excellent communication and Interpersonal skills.
    • Excellent problem solving ability.
    • Report writing skills are essential.
    • PC skills to include, Excel, Word and associated programs.
    • Have the initiative & ability to work individually or as part of a team.
    • Operational Field Service background desirable with a minimum of 5 years oil industry involvement.
    • Specific Product knowledge for assigned scope.
    • Commercial awareness.
    • Good English language skills verbally and in writing.

    Responsibilities

    We currently have an exciting opportunity for an Operations Specialist to join our team. You will be responsible for ensuring timely, safe and successful delivery of products and services to the customer through operational support with the customer and internally.

    Key Responsibilities:
    • Coordinate with the customer to provide assistance with any equipment design reviews, SITs or other associated requirements.
    • Operational planning and supervision of the assigned Service team.
    • Progress and support the timely preparation of equipment, including certification and similar technical literature Management of Field Service Personnel.
    • Be fully conversant with Cameron/SLB and individual customer policies, procedures and legislative requirements relating to Field Operations, Health, Safety and Environment.
    • Supervise and schedule assigned service personnel concerning holidays, field assignment, performance feedback and team development
    • Maintain regular contact with customers throughout the job cycle via operational and planning meetings and gain feedback on overall performance.
    • Ensure the project workload is planned and scheduled with purchase orders in place to meet commitments.
    • Ensure assigned Service Technicians are competent for the task and fully briefed
    • Along with the customer and engineering, resolve any technical incidents offshore using the QUEST MOC process to control and record any required deviations from procedures.
    • Ensure utilisation of field crews are maintained above the targets set through the correct use of planning.
